Transaction 63709d30dc8da9364872e3d2a7a3dfa4fcdae85ea25a974dad615c5665efdd8d
1 Input
1 Output
-
63709d30dc8da9364872e3d2a7a3dfa4fcdae85ea25a974dad615c5665efdd8d:0
- value
- 378524
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b0d5afab07c9157dcc925c3d3035a3232d47737 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ve4CSmTErGZkgKxuc3C977xJKZeEdZ5K